    Document: After we identified that ACE2 fusion proteins binds to the RBDs with high affinity, The copyright holder for this preprint (which was not peer-reviewed) is the . https://doi.org/10.1101/2020.02.01.929976 doi: bioRxiv preprint ~ 5 ~ soluble proteins to extend plasma residence time, improve in vivo efficacy, and gain immunoreactive functions, has been widely used in modern biopharmaceuticals. For example, new long-acting forms of both recombinant coagulation factors rFVIII-Fc and rFIX-Fc were recently approved for clinical treatments of hemophilia A and B that require less frequent infusions 15, 16 . And the TNF receptor fusion protein has been use in clinic for decades 17 . Unlike the blood resident enzymes of coagulation factors, full-length endogenous ACE2 is a transmembrane protein anchored to the cell surface and that ACE2 activities are, in fact, present at very low levels in systemic circulation [18] [19] [20] . Therefore, one safety concern of the ACE2 fusion protein is that they may have systemic cardiovascular side-effect. Interestingly, one recently report shows that treatment of murine ACE2 fusion proteins in mice show no evidence of side-effect 12 . Moreover, our preliminary studies showed that the neutralization effect remained efficient when two active-site histidines of ACE2 were modified to asparagine.
